Re: How to host an off-season comp.?
Build it and they will come.
Start small.
Set and agenda and stick to it.
If you are changing (loosening, adding, etc) game rules, let teams know ahead of time, otherwise run the competition strictly (refs make tough calls, etc.).
Get veteran teams to attend, and thank them for their support. If they are happy, they will return each year and tell other teams how your event is operated.
